Программа для моделирования кода с побитовыми операциями при интерактивном изменении двоичных разрядов целого числа

Тип разработки: 
Программа
Регистрационный номер в ФАП: 
PR14010
Дата регистрации в ФАП: 
2014-06-23
Тематическая направленность: 
Обучающие программы
Аннотация: 

Назначение -  интерактивная иллюстрация задач по преобразованию целых чисел с использованием побитовых операций.

Область применения - для сопровождения курса лекций по программированию (тема “Побитовые операции”).

Используемый алгоритм - реализованы различные варианты обработки событий, связанных с нажатием клавиш, с нажатием правой кнопки мыши и с буксировкой мыши, для интерактивного изменения двоичных разрядов целого числа.
Функциональные возможности – с помощью программы можно интерактивно реализовать любую задачу, связанную со вставкой двоичных разрядов, с удалением двоичных разрядов и с изменением отдельных разрядов или изменением групп разрядов. Каждое преобразование разрядов сопровождается комментарием в виде кода на языках Pascal, С++ или Java. Программа снабжена системой вложенных комментариев и не требует специальных пояснений за ее пределами.

Инструментальные средства создания - программа написана на языке Java с использованием среды Eclipse.

Для работы с программой нужно загрузить пакетный файл Bits.bat. Далее необходимо следовать комментариям, которые появляются в окне
выполняемой программы. 

Использованные при разработке материалы: 
Не использовались материалы, являющиеся объектами авторского права
Признак доступности программы (базы данных): 
полностью свободный доступ
Требования к аппаратным и программным средствам: 

Операционная система не ниже Windows XP Professional и виртуальная Java машина, соответстующая операционной системе

Контактная информация: 
apopov@vvoi.ru
ВложениеРазмер
bits.rar13.64 КБ
bits.doc445 КБ